Hi, I’m Clare!
I’ve signed up for the Saundersfoot Triathlon Sprint — that’s a 750m swim, a 20k bike ride, and a 5k run. Sounds easy, right? Well… there’s just one small problem: I can’t ride a bike, I’m not the best swimmer, and I’m terrified of the sea!
So why am I doing this?
I’m taking on this challenge to raise funds for Greenhill Special School, a school for boys with additional learning needs. Many of our pupils come from disadvantaged backgrounds and have faced significant challenges in their young lives. The funds raised will help provide opportunities and experiences they wouldn’t otherwise have — things that make a real difference to their confidence, wellbeing, and happiness.
This means a lot to me personally. My younger sister has autism and faced many barriers throughout her education. Seeing how the system failed to support her properly inspired me to dedicate my career to helping children with learning needs reach their full potential.
Every donation, big or small, will help us create brighter futures for these incredible young people — and motivate me to conquer my fears (and the sea!) one stroke, pedal, and step at a time.
